Advanced Layout Design Techniques: Enhancing the User Experience

Advanced layout design techniques are crucial for creating an exceptional user experience. By combining innovative design with user-friendly interfaces, you can ensure that your website stands out from the competition.

Layout design plays a significant role in how users interact with your website. By carefully arranging elements and considering visual hierarchy, you can guide users through the content and improve overall usability. Advanced techniques such as grid-based layouts, responsive design, and CSS flexbox allow for more complex and visually appealing designs.

Grid-based layouts provide a solid foundation for organizing content. By dividing the page into columns and rows, you can align elements and create a sense of structure. Grids also offer flexibility, allowing for the easy rearrangement of elements while maintaining consistency.

Responsive design is essential in today’s mobile-first world. With more users accessing websites on their phones and tablets, it’s crucial to ensure that your layout adjusts to different screen sizes. Responsive design techniques, such as using media queries and fluid grids, allow for seamless user experiences across devices.

CSS flexbox is another powerful tool for enhancing layout design. Flexbox provides a flexible way to align and distribute elements within a container, making it easier to create responsive and dynamic designs. With flexbox, you can easily adjust the positioning, order, and size of elements, resulting in improved visual appeal and usability.

By implementing these advanced layout design techniques, you can create websites that offer a superior user experience. Remember to consider the needs and preferences of your target audience when designing layouts, and continuously test and optimize for optimal results.